The "Wii Cups" in Mario Kart Wii are the cups in the top half of the cup selection menu. In Mario Kart DS these were known as the "Nitro Cups". The Wii cups are the Mushroom Cup, the Flower Cup, the Star Cup and the Special Cup. The Star and Special Cups have to be unlocked.

Retro Cups are Cups that have tracks from past installments of Mario Kart. Like DS, Double Dash, N64, etc. They are Shell cup and Banana cup(already unlocked) and after you beat those, Leaf cup and Lightning cup become unlocked.
